Hand tiller outboards-Which would you choose?
Yamaha/Mercury 30 hp 747cc 3 cyl. $3500
Yamaha 25hp 498cc 2 cyl. hi-thrust model $3200
Suzuki/Johnson 25 hp or 30 hp 597cc 3 cyl. $3100 or $3500
Nissan 25hp or 30 hp 492cc $2800 or $3000
Honda 25 hp or 30 hp 552cc 2 cyl.$3500 or $3800
Going on a 18' Sea Ark MV1872 heavy duty (.125 aluminum) "super" jon
boat (80 hp max?)
fuel efficiency most important. Cruising at moderate speeds, around
15mph is the goal.
Is this underpowered @ 25-30 hp?
